DIY Macrame Wheel Earrings with Chinese Knotting Cord

Macrame is still very trendy in 2021, so why not make these DIY Macrame Wheel Earrings! Try out today’s macrame tutorial, making square knots around an acetate ring with Chinese knotting cord.

Directions:

1.Cut a 24″ piece of knotting cord.

2. Fold 3 inches from the end of your cord and slide loop under the acetate ring and loop ends through to make a lark’s head knot.

3. Take the longer end of the cord, slide under the acetate, through the center and under the cord. Pull cord to tighten it in place.

4. Take longer end of cord, slide through the center of the acetate and over the cord. Pull cord to tighten.

5. Repeat steps 3 and 4 another 17 times.

6. Take both cord ends and make an overhand knot, close to the acetate. Slide on a seed bead on one cord end and make an overhand knot. Slide on 2 beads to the other cord and make an overhand knot. Make both cord ends different length.

7. Open a jump ring, slide through brush silver ring and loop of the knotting cord opposite of your cord dangles. Close jump ring.

8. Open earwire loop, slide on brush silver ring and close loop.

9. Repeat all steps for other earring.

DIY Flora Link Criss Cross Leather Bracelet with Macrame Knots

We love the contrasting colors in this Flora Link Cross Cross Leather Bracelet. This DIY uses a braided and macramé technique using round leather cord and TierraCast Flora Links. It’s also a revamp version of the Criss Cross Leather Bracelet we did back in May.

Directions:

  1. Cut 30 inches of the 2mm leather cord.
  2. Cut 60 inches of the 1mm leather cord.
  3. Slide 2mm leather through button and center it. Take both leather ends and make a knot an inch away from the button.
  4. You can use a macrame board to anchor your 2mm leathers down or pin it down to anchor it also.
  5. Slide the middle part of your 1mm leather behind both of the 2mm leather cord, near the knot you made in Step 3. Make 7 full square macramé knots.
  6. Slide on a small flora link. In front of the link cross the left piece of the 1mm over the 2 strands of 2mm cord and then cross the right piece over the left peice.
  7. Take the both ends of 2mm leather and bend them back over the crisscrossed strands and go back thru the ring. Tighten, adjust and straighten your strands.
  8. Repeat steps 6 and 7 with a sequence of 3 medium flora link and 1 small flora link.
  9. After last ring do 7 FULL macramé square knots.
  10. With all 4 pieces of cord make an overhand knot where the macramé ends. Trim ends of the 1mm cord.
  11. Make another overhand knot with both leather ends about one inch from the first to create your button hole clasp. Make another for an optional length.

Project Inspiration: Macrame Planter Hanger with Large-Hole Beads

We love to be inspired by all crafty communities. Here is a simple DIY with the popular macrame trend, creating a planter hanger while incorporating our interchangeable large-hole beads. Designed by our friend Jacque from Dakota Stones, she has definitely inspired us!

Directions

  1. Measure your macrame cord to 64 inches + the width of your planter + 24 inches. Cut 4 pieces at that length.
  2. Fold all 4 pieces in half and make a looped knot at the fold.
  3. Anchor your loop.
  4. On each strand, slide on your large-hole beads. Pattern and amount is up to you.
  5. Take two cords and make an overhand knot. Repeat this to the other strands, making sure the knots are distanced the same.
  6. Take two adjacent knots and take two cords from each of those and make a knot. Do this all the way around. Make sure they are all the same level.
  7. Add your planter to see if your knots are situated to fit your pot.
  8. Take all strands at the end and make a full overhand knot. Cut excess if you prefer.

Macrame Leather Bracelet with Square Knots

Here is a simple bracelet braided with macrame square knots using Chinese knotting cord and 1.5mm leather cord.

With the boho, fiber and minimalistic trend, macrame is making its comeback to wall decor and even jewelry making. Like our Macrame Leather Bracelet, we used Chinese knotting cord and made square knots on two strands of leather for a simple bracelet. The contrast of the white Chinese knotting cord still brings out the natural colors of the leather!
